| Title | Letter from Robert Were Fox, Falmouth to [James Clark Ross] |
| Date | 22 March 1845 |
| Description | Mr George left for London with the dip circle for Captain [Francis] Beaufort and Captain [Francis] Crozier. Discussion regarding scientific instruments. |
